While the Indianapolis 500 has decades of history with fascinating moments that have compelled auto racing fans across America, Indianapolis Motor Speedway hosted another event on Friday that has social media buzzing.
The Southeast Wienermobile made a dramatic pass of the Wienermobile repping Chicago at the finish line to win the inaugural Wienie 500 on Friday. The margin was about a half a bun.
The race, sponsored by Oscar Mayer, featured the brand’s fleet of hot dog shaped Wienermobiles competing on the famous racetrack.
